What are the Factors of 33414?

The following are the different types of factors of 33414:

• Factors of 33414: 1, 2, 3, 6, 5569, 11138, 16707, 33414

• Negative Factors of 33414: -1, -2, -3, -6, -5569, -11138, -16707, -33414

• Prime Factors of 33414: 2, 3, 5569

• Prime Factorization of 33414: 21×31×556912^1\times3^1\times5569^1

Factors by Division Method

To calculate the factors of 33414, start by dividing the numbers by the smallest prime number, which is 2. If the number is not divisible by 2, proceed to the next prime number, such as 3, 5, 7, 11, 13, and continue this process until you reach 1.


Step 1: 33414 ÷ 2 = 16707
Step 2: 16707 ÷ 3 = 5569
Step 3: 5569 ÷ 5569 = 1

In step 3, we have reached to 1, and so, the process is stopped.

• Prime Factors of 33414: 2×3×55692\times3\times5569

• Prime Factorization of 33414: 21×31×556912^1\times3^1\times5569^1
